The client tells the nurse that he has been taking Neo-Synephrine for the past month. What is the nurse's highest priority response to the client?
 
  a. Neo-Synephrine can be taken indefinitely while it is still effective.
  b. Neo-Synephrine should not be taken longer than 24 hours.
  c. Neo-Synephrine can be taken until symptoms decrease.
  d. Neo-Synephrine should not be taken for longer than 3 to 5 days.

Answer to Question 1

ANS: D
Neo-Synephrine should not be taken for longer than 3 to 5 days, regardless of symptoms.

There are major differences in the metabolism of morphine and the illegal drug heroin. Morphine mostly produces its CNS effects through m-receptors, and at k- and d-receptors. Heroin has a slight affinity for opiate receptors. Most of its actions are due to metabolism to active metabolites (6-acetylmorphine, morphine, and morphine-6-glucuronide).
